引言jQuery是一个广泛使用的JavaScript库,它简化了HTML文档的遍历、事件处理、动画和Ajax操作。本文将深入解析jQuery的核心技术,并通过实例解析和实战技巧帮助读者轻松上手。一、j...
jQuery是一个广泛使用的JavaScript库,它简化了HTML文档的遍历、事件处理、动画和Ajax操作。本文将深入解析jQuery的核心技术,并通过实例解析和实战技巧帮助读者轻松上手。
jQuery是一个快速、小型且功能丰富的JavaScript库。它通过简洁的选择器语法、DOM操作、事件处理和Ajax功能,极大地简化了JavaScript的开发过程。
jQuery使用CSS选择器语法来选取元素。以下是一些常用的选择器:
#id.classtag[attribute]jQuery提供了丰富的DOM操作方法,如:
$(selector).html()$(selector).text('内容')$(selector).append('元素')$(selector).remove()jQuery提供了简单的事件绑定方法:
$(selector).click(function() { ... })$(selector).unbind('click')以下是一个简单的动画效果实例:
$(document).ready(function() { $("#button").click(function() { $("#box").animate({left: '250px'}, "slow"); });
});以下是一个简单的Ajax请求实例:
$(document).ready(function() { $("#button").click(function() { $.ajax({ url: 'example.json', type: 'GET', dataType: 'json', success: function(data) { $("#result").html(data.name); } }); });
});使用局部变量可以减少命名冲突的风险。
事件委托可以提高性能,尤其是在处理大量元素时。
将代码分解成模块,可以提高代码的可维护性和可重用性。
jQuery是一个强大的JavaScript库,它可以帮助开发者快速开发Web应用程序。通过本文的解析和实例,相信读者已经对jQuery有了初步的了解。希望读者能够在实际项目中运用所学知识,提高开发效率。